Output 3e251d94ce389d99fcc83b975e5e4da656f253e60cc98a2ed76a01e035f85381:1

value
29313901
script pubkey
OP_0 OP_PUSHBYTES_20 f44ca5cce64ff6cf7963560b31a131e4a0ee4f55
address
ltc1q73x2tn8xflmv77tr2c9nrgf3ujswun644yglqn
transaction
3e251d94ce389d99fcc83b975e5e4da656f253e60cc98a2ed76a01e035f85381
spent
true